ICI-induced Granulomatous Sialadenitis is Responsive to Prednisone

Immune checkpoint inhibitors (ICIs) have transformed cancer treatment but commonly cause immune-related adverse events (irAEs), whether administered as monotherapy or in combination with other oncological agents. We present the first reported case of ICI-induced granulomatous sialadenitis in a male patient in his mid-fifties with BRAF-V600E-mutated papillary thyroid carcinoma who received sequential treatment with BRAF/MEK inhibitors followed by pembrolizumab. The patient experienced acute-onset severe xerostomia and salivary hypofunction, prompting ICI cessation and salivary gland biopsy. Integrative analysis using histology, single-cell RNA sequencing, and spatial transcriptomics revealed macrophage- and T-cell-mediated epithelial damage driven by epithelial senescence and Th1-polarized inflammation. Corticosteroid therapy reduced granuloma burden and improved salivary flow rates and tissue architecture; however, extensive fibrosis persisted despite treatment. These findings underscore the critical importance of early irAE recognition and intervention to preserve glandular function and enable continuation of cancer therapy.
